ABOUT COCHISE GRAHAM WINE COUNCIL, INC | WILLCOX WINE COUNTRY:

Cochise Graham Wine Council (formally Willcox Wine Country Partnership) is a consortium of Arizona Farm Wineries located in the Willcox area, Cochise and Graham counties in southeastern Arizona. The Willcox area leads the industry’s grape production by growing 74% of the state’s wine grapes and is the source of the most highly rated Arizona wines by Wine Spectator, with 45 wines rated 88-90 over the past 10 years. The area is designated the Willcox AVA (American Viticultural Area), making it federally recognized as a unique and distinctive wine growing region in the United States. Local wineries feature 10 tasting rooms, tours, locally grown and produced wines and the semi-annual Willcox Wine Country Festival (held in May and October), which has been rated by Fodor’s Travel as one of the top-ten wine festivals in North America.
